Fit and Compatibility
The first thing I paid attention to was fit. A sunshade that doesn’t match the Tesla Model 3 roof properly can sag, shift around, or leave gaps where sunlight still gets through. I found that custom-fit options work much better than universal ones. A snug fit made my driving experience more comfortable and gave the interior a cleaner appearance.
Material Quality and Heat Reduction
I noticed that the best sunshades use reflective or insulated materials that can noticeably lower cabin temperature. Some shades feel thin and flimsy, while others feel thicker and more effective. In my experience, a higher-quality material made a real difference in blocking heat and reducing the amount of sunlight entering the car.
Installation and Removal
One of my biggest concerns was how easy it would be to install the sunshade. I didn’t want something that required tools or took too much time every day. I preferred a product that could be set up in minutes and removed just as easily. After trying a few options, I found that foldable or frame-supported designs were the most convenient for my routine.
Visibility and Interior Appearance
I also considered how the sunshade would affect the look and feel of my Tesla’s interior. Since the Model 3 has such a modern cabin, I didn’t want a bulky accessory to ruin that clean design. A low-profile sunshade that blends in well was important to me. I also made sure it didn’t interfere with my visibility or create distractions while driving.
Durability and Long-Term Use
For me, durability matters just as much as comfort. I wanted a sunshade that would hold its shape over time and not wear out quickly from repeated folding and unfolding. I looked for strong stitching, reinforced edges, and materials that could handle daily use. A sunshade that lasts longer gives better value in the long run.
Storage Convenience
Since I don’t use the sunshade all the time, storage was another important factor. I preferred a design that could be folded compactly and tucked away without taking up too much space. If a product comes with a storage pouch or case, that’s even better because it keeps everything organized in my trunk or frunk.
